Parity status: the Fernwick JS SDK and the Fernwick Go SDK now expose identical auth surfaces. Both support scoped tokens, retry budgets, and request signing as of v4.2. Remaining gap: Go lacks the mock transport used in audit replays; tracked under the Quillgate workstream. For local verification, the reviewer harness reads credentials from .env.review. Insert this line into that file:

env line for fajop-taguf: VAULT_KEY20=82a8caa7b14c704c3638

**Document Transport — Drone Return**

The Skylark-4 survey drone goes back to Brantfield Aeroworks for servicing. Packed in its original crate, foam intact, batteries removed and carried separately per policy. One driver, direct route, no intermediate stops. Aeroworks intake closes early on Fridays. At the service bay, the courier must quote the hand-over phrase exactly as issued.

drop instructions, hahip-badug: the quenox ralath courier leaves the kaseth fraiel rusiel tameth belys istdor ralion giliel ledger at gate 7830 under passcode 165413

Subject: Shuttle gate — night shift

Night team: the shuttle-bus gate on the east perimeter at Larkvale Campus is now on the new reader. Old fobs stopped working Monday. Drivers from Orrin Transit will buzz once; do not open remotely unless you can see the bus on camera 7. Log each gate cycle in the night book. If the reader faults, use the manual release and note the time. For entry during the changeover, key in the code below at the gate panel.

door code, tajof-kageg: bdg-QVDCE-3